What the register says changed
These are the mapping notes training.gov.au attaches to each supersession, quoted as the register writes them. They are the only public record of what actually changed between two versions.
ICA30105ICA30111=equivalent17 July 2011
ICA30105 core units updated. Qualification made more flexible. Removal of entry requirements and prerequisites.Range of specialisations expanded. Applications, support and network specialisations remain and are equivalent.Web technologies and digital media technologies specialisations added.OUTCOMES DEEMED EQUIVALENT.

What ICA30105 is made of
training.gov.au lists 34 units for ICA30105. It does not mark them core or elective: the unit grid records N/A for every one of them. The register does not publish a completion rule in units for this product, so we do not state one. What it takes to complete the product is in the packaging rules on training.gov.au.
